gpt4 book ai didi

ios - 如何根据两个数组中的数据更改 tableview 单元格的样式详细信息如下

转载 作者:行者123 更新时间:2023-11-28 06:18:45 24 4
gpt4 key购买 nike

我有一个 tableview,其中有一个部分我想在 cell for row at 方法中决定该单元格是否可选择。我的数据来自 sqlite,它被保存在两个数组中,一个是推荐,第二个是不推荐。两个数组将具有不同大小的数据。所以我想在显示来自不推荐的数据时禁用单元格,并在显示来自推荐数组的数据时启用它。所以请告诉我如何执行此操作。如果您想了解更多信息,请发表评论。我没有足够的代码来发布我只需要提醒一下就可以完成这项任务。

最佳答案

如何将两个数组中的项目映射到 TableView 中?换句话说,如何将位于索引 i 的任一数组中的项目映射到 UITableView IndexPath

通过覆盖 UITableViewDelegateshouldHighlightRowAtIndexPath 来指定单元格是否可选择。

假设节数为二,节索引为一的项目是不推荐数组的元素:

swift 3

override func tableView(_ tableView: UITableView, shouldHighlightRowAt indexPath: IndexPath) -> Bool {

return indexPath.section !=1
}

关于ios - 如何根据两个数组中的数据更改 tableview 单元格的样式详细信息如下,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/44333563/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com